Key Insights of Japan Ammonium Polyphosphate (Phase II) Market
- Market Size (2023): Estimated at approximately $450 million, reflecting robust growth driven by agricultural and industrial demand.
- Forecast Value (2033): Projected to reach $950 million, with a CAGR of 8.2% from 2026 to 2033.
- Leading Segment: Agricultural applications dominate, accounting for over 60% of total consumption, driven by Japan’s focus on sustainable farming practices.
- Core Application: Fertilizer production remains the primary use, with increasing adoption in soil conditioning and erosion control.
- Leading Geography: The Kanto region leads market share, leveraging proximity to key manufacturing hubs and agricultural zones.
- Key Market Opportunity: Rising demand for environmentally friendly fertilizers presents significant growth potential, especially in organic farming sectors.
- Major Companies: Sumitomo Chemical, Mitsubishi Chemical, and Tosoh Corporation are key players, focusing on R&D and strategic alliances.
Market Classification and Industry Scope of Japan Ammonium Polyphosphate (Phase II) Market
The Japan ammonium polyphosphate (Phase II) market resides within the broader agrochemical and specialty chemicals industry, characterized by high technological complexity and stringent regulatory standards. As a growth-oriented segment, it primarily caters to agricultural inputs, industrial flame retardants, and water treatment sectors. The scope of this market extends across Japan’s domestic landscape, with increasing export potential to Asia-Pacific and global markets, driven by the rising global demand for sustainable fertilizers.
Market maturity varies regionally, with Japan’s advanced agricultural sector pushing the industry into a growth phase, supported by government incentives for eco-friendly practices. The sector’s evolution is influenced by innovations in bio-based formulations, regulatory reforms favoring environmentally safe products, and supply chain modernization. Stakeholders include multinational corporations, local manufacturers, and R&D institutions, all collaborating to enhance product efficacy and sustainability standards.
